Russia says it struck two cargo ships in Black Sea

Russian forces struck two dry cargo ships in the Black Sea on the evening of August 5 that were transporting military cargo.

Axar.az reports, citing local media, that according to the Russian Defense Ministry, the Russian Armed Forces "continued carrying out strikes against maritime vessels operating in the interests of the Ukrainian Armed Forces."

"Yesterday evening, strike drones hit two dry cargo vessels in the Black Sea south and east of Odesa that were transporting military cargo," the ministry said in a statement.
